Add support for flush VXLAN FDB entries by destination IP. FDB entry is
stored as {MAC, SRC_VNI} + remote. The destination IP is an attribute of
the remote. For multicast entries, the VXLAN driver stores a linked list
of remotes for a given key.
In user space, each remote is represented as a separate entry, so when
flush is sent with filter of 'destination IP', flush only the match
remotes. In case that there are no additional remotes, destroy the entry.
For example, the following are stored as one entry with several remotes:
$ bridge fdb show dev vx10
00:00:00:00:00:00 dst 192.1.1.3 self permanent
00:00:00:00:00:00 dst 192.1.1.1 self permanent
00:00:00:00:00:00 dst 192.1.1.2 self permanent
00:00:00:00:00:00 dst 192.1.1.1 vni 1000 self permanent
When user flush by destination IP x, only the relevant remotes will be
flushed:
$ bridge fdb flush dev vx10 dst 192.1.1.1
$ bridge fdb show dev vx10
00:00:00:00:00:00 dst 192.1.1.3 self permanent
00:00:00:00:00:00 dst 192.1.1.2 self permanent

Currently, the function vxlan_flush() does not flush the default FDB entry
(an entry with all_zeros_mac and default VNI), as it is deleted at
vxlan_uninit(). When this function will be used for flushing FDB entries
from user space, it will have to flush also the default entry in case that
other parameters match (e.g., VNI, flags).
Extend 'struct vxlan_fdb_flush_desc' to include an indication whether
the default entry should be flushed or not. The default value (false)
indicates to flush it, adjust all the existing callers to set
'.ignore_default_entry' to true, so the current behavior will not be
changed.

The merge commit 92716869375b ("Merge branch 'br-flush-filtering'")
added support for FDB flushing in bridge driver. The following patches
will extend VXLAN driver to support FDB flushing as well. The netlink
message for bulk delete is shared between the drivers. With the existing
implementation, there is no way to prevent user from flushing with
attributes that are not supported per driver. For example, when VNI will
be added, user will not get an error for flush FDB entries in bridge
with VNI, although this attribute is not relevant for bridge.
As preparation for support of FDB flush in VXLAN driver, move the policy
to be handled in bridge driver, later a new policy for VXLAN will be
added in VXLAN driver. Do not pass 'vid' as part of ndo_fdb_del_bulk(),
as this field is relevant only for bridge.

Sergei Trofimovich reported a regression [0] caused by commit a0ade8404c3b
("af_packet: Fix warning of fortified memcpy() in packet_getname().").
It introduced a flex array sll_addr_flex in struct sockaddr_ll as a
union-ed member with sll_addr to work around the fortified memcpy() check.
However, a userspace program uses a struct that has struct sockaddr_ll in
the middle, where a flex array is illegal to exist.
include/linux/if_packet.h:24:17: error: flexible array member 'sockaddr_ll::<unnamed union>::<unnamed struct>::sll_addr_flex' not at end of 'struct packet_info_t'
24 | __DECLARE_FLEX_ARRAY(unsigned char, sll_addr_flex);
| ^~~~~~~~~~~~~~~~~~~~
To fix the regression, let's go back to the first attempt [1] telling
memcpy() the actual size of the array.

Rework network interface logic. Before this change, the code flow was:
1. Disable interrupt
2. Try to schedule a NAPI
3. Check if it was possible (NAPI is not already scheduled)
4. emit BUG() if we receive interrupt while a NAPI is scheduled
If some application busy poll or set gro_flush_timeout low enough, it's
possible to reach the BUG() condition. Given that the condition may
happen and it wouldn't be a bug, rework the logic to permit such case
and prevent stall with interrupt never enabled again.
Disable the interrupt only if the NAPI can be scheduled (aka it's not
already scheduled) and drop the printk and BUG() call. With these
change, in the event of a NAPI already scheduled, the interrupt is
simply ignored with nothing done.

`strncpy` is deprecated for use on NUL-terminated destination strings
[1] and as such we should prefer more robust and less ambiguous string
interfaces.
We expect `irqname` to be NUL-terminated based on its use with
of_irq_get_byname() -> of_property_match_string() wherein it is used
with a format string and a `strcmp`:
| pr_debug("comparing %s with %s\n", string, p);
| if (strcmp(string, p) == 0)
| return i; /* Found it; return index */
NUL-padding is not required as is evident by other assignments to
`irqname` which do not NUL-pad:
| if (port->flags & MVPP2_F_DT_COMPAT)
| snprintf(irqname, sizeof(irqname), "tx-cpu%d", i);
| else
| snprintf(irqname, sizeof(irqname), "hif%d", i);
Considering the above, a suitable replacement is `strscpy` [2] due to
the fact that it guarantees NUL-termination on the destination buffer
without unnecessarily NUL-padding.
